Software Engineering Manager

Found in: Jooble US O C2 - 2 weeks ago


Belmont CA, United States HealthCare Recruiters International Full time

Hands-on Software Engineering Manager (C++)

Our client is a well-funded, recently FDA-cleared Surgical Robotics startup located in the San Francisco Bay Area. This hands-on Software Engineering Manager will play a key role in the development of current and future products.

This software manager role will work closely with their development, project management, clinical, and product teams to ensure our software work product meets all functional and quality expectations.

A Day In The Life of Their Software Manager:

  • Manage and provide technical leadership for multiple teams to design & develop complex software for medical robotic platforms.
  • Interface between various cross-functional teams to fully define product requirements and implement creative solutions in a fast-paced environment.
  • Act as the interface between Robotics Software, Firmware, UI, and System Software.
  • Participate and lead design reviews, dFMEA, and other design de-risking & documentation activities.
  • Manage and mentor engineering SMEs/leaders within the technical teams and cross-functionally to reach their full potential.
  • Be the hands-on software champion of the platform software for a novel robotic system
  • Design and implement scalable software architecture using modern concepts and design patterns
  • Set the standards within the team for SOLID design principles and test-driven development
  • Develop and enforce code quality standards and tooling to improve engineering velocity

About You

  • Minimum 10 years of experience working in complex hardware and software environments with a minimum of 5 years in the medical device industry.
  • Knowledge and experience with FDA Quality System regulations including those related to software development of Medical Devices, i.e. IEC 62304, ISO 14971, ISO 13485.
  • Minimum 5 years experience leading software development teams.
  • B.S. or higher in Computer Science, Computer Engineering, Electrical Engineering, or equivalent
  • Strong people management skills, proven success in recruiting, creating, and motivating a strong performing engineering team.
  • Experience with Agile software development or waterfall development methodologies.
  • Bring creative and innovative thinking to their work.
  • Excellent oral and written communication skills
#J-18808-Ljbffr
  • Software Engineering Manager

    Found in: Appcast US C2 - 2 weeks ago


    Belmont, United States HealthCare Recruiters International Full time

    Hands-on Software Engineering Manager (C++)Our client is a well-funded, recently FDA-cleared Surgical Robotics startup located in the San Francisco Bay Area. This hands-on Software Engineering Manager will play a key role in the development of current and future products.This software manager role will work closely with their development, project management,...

  • Software Engineering Manager

    Found in: Appcast Linkedin GBL C2 - 2 weeks ago


    Belmont, United States HealthCare Recruiters International Full time

    Hands-on Software Engineering Manager (C++)Our client is a well-funded, recently FDA-cleared Surgical Robotics startup located in the San Francisco Bay Area. This hands-on Software Engineering Manager will play a key role in the development of current and future products.This software manager role will work closely with their development, project management,...


  • Belmont, United States HealthCare Recruiters International Full time

    Hands-on Software Engineering Manager (C++)Our client is a well-funded, recently FDA-cleared Surgical Robotics startup located in the San Francisco Bay Area. This hands-on Software Engineering Manager will play a key role in the development of current and future products.This software manager role will work closely with their development, project management,...

  • Embedded Software Engineer

    Found in: Appcast US C2 - 2 weeks ago


    Belmont, United States Brahma Consulting Group Full time

    Associate Embedded Software EngineerWe are seeking a talented Software Engineer with an aptitude towards developing robust, high volume embedded software solutions. You will be writing applications on IoT devices that provide 3D indoor positioning using RF and communicate to cloud applications for a Bay Area. You should have at least 1 year of working...

  • Embedded Software Engineer

    Found in: Appcast Linkedin GBL C2 - 2 weeks ago


    Belmont, United States Brahma Consulting Group Full time

    Associate Embedded Software EngineerWe are seeking a talented Software Engineer with an aptitude towards developing robust, high volume embedded software solutions. You will be writing applications on IoT devices that provide 3D indoor positioning using RF and communicate to cloud applications for a Bay Area. You should have at least 1 year of working...


  • Belmont, United States Brahma Consulting Group Full time

    Associate Embedded Software EngineerWe are seeking a talented Software Engineer with an aptitude towards developing robust, high volume embedded software solutions. You will be writing applications on IoT devices that provide 3D indoor positioning using RF and communicate to cloud applications for a Bay Area. You should have at least 1 year of working...

  • Software Engineer, Manager

    Found in: Jooble US O C2 - 2 weeks ago


    Palo Alto, CA, United States Snap Inc. Full time

    Snap Inc is a technology company. The Company’s three core products are Snapchat, a visual messaging app that enhances your relationships with friends, family, and the world; Lens Studio, an augmented reality platform that powers AR across Snapchat and other services; and it's AR glasses, Spectacles. Snap Engineering teams build fun and technically...

  • Software Engineering Manager

    Found in: Jooble US O C2 - 1 week ago


    San Francisco, CA, United States Cerca Talent+ Full time

    Software Engineering Manager Embark on an exciting journey with our client, a trailblazer in the realm of digital insights. At the forefront of revolutionizing industries, they spearhead cutting-edge solutions that decode the complexities of data. Join a vibrant community committed to transforming data into actionable insights that drive progress. Our...

  • Manager, Software Engineering

    Found in: Jooble US O C2 - 3 days ago


    Beverly Hills, CA, United States Ritchie Bros. Full time

    Job Description The Manager, Software Engineer supports our line of business operations by architecting, leading, and collaborating with developers to produce full stack solutions using modern frameworks and technologies, managing the practice in accordance with industry and Rouse standards of software engineering.Responsibilities Architect, design,...

  • Software Engineering Manager

    Found in: Jooble US O C2 - 1 week ago


    San Francisco, CA, United States Cerca Talent+ Full time

    Software Engineering Manager Position Description Embark on an exciting journey with our client, a trailblazer in the realm of digital insights. At the forefront of revolutionizing industries, they spearhead cutting-edge solutions that decode the complexities of data. Here, every day offers a chance for growth, collaboration with global experts, and the...

  • Software Engineering Manager DevOps

    Found in: Jooble US O C2 - 2 weeks ago


    Mountain View, CA, United States Dice Full time

    Dice is the leading career destination for tech experts at every stage of their careers. Our client, Mindsource Inc, is seeking the following. Apply via Dice today! Title: Software Engineering Manager DevOps Location: Mountain View, CA (Hybrid) Full-time Hire Job Summary: The DevOps Team is responsible for the platform, tools, and infrastructure...

  • Engineering Manager, Robot Software

    Found in: Jooble US O C2 - 2 weeks ago


    Mountain View, CA, United States Wayve Full time

    Who are we? We’re building artificial intelligence capable of complex driving using end-to-end deep learning; one which can scale across diverse urban environments. Wayve is building a full driving software system which is data-driven at every layer, learning to drive. Our unique end-to-end machine learning approach learns to drive in complex,...

  • Senior Software Engineer

    Found in: Jooble US O C2 - 2 weeks ago


    Berkeley, CA, United States Omaada Full time

    Berkeley, MO On-site Full-time · Associate 1,001-5,000 employees · IT Services and IT Consulting Position Responsibilities: Serve as lead engineer on projects as assigned and manage related project activity Clearly communicate technical information to other engineers and to management Work together with Systems Engineering, Test, and Integration...

  • DevOps Software Engineering Manager

    Found in: Jooble US O C2 - 2 weeks ago


    Mountain View, CA, United States MindSource Full time

    Title: DevOps - Software Engineering Manager Location: Mountain View, CA (Hybrid) Full-time Hire Job Summary: The DevOps Team is responsible for the platform, tools, and infrastructure supporting our client’s Private Cloud’s customer-facing products. We are looking for a Software Engineering Manager, DevOps Team (Mountain View CA) who shares and...

  • Manager, Software Development Engineering

    Found in: Jooble US O C2 - 2 weeks ago


    San Diego, CA, United States Lytx, Inc. Full time

    Are you passionate about making a positive impact on software development and delivery, as well as, team and employee development? If you enjoy helping teams reach their potential, working on exciting technical challenges and delivering products that save lives, this role may be a great fit for you! We facilitate the definition, implementation, and...

  • Manager, Software Engineering

    Found in: Jooble US O C2 - 2 weeks ago


    San Francisco, CA, United States Figma Full time

    Livegraph is a core Figma technology driving our realtime web and mobile experiences. Similar to GraphQL, it sends data from relational databases and federated backends to clients around the globe. But innovating on GraphQL, it updates the user experiences it powers automatically – making every Figma experience feel alive and multi-player. We’re...

  • Manager, Software Engineering

    Found in: Jooble US O C2 - 2 weeks ago


    San Francisco, CA, United States Figma Full time

    We are seeking a highly skilled and motivated Senior Manager of Search to help build a new dynamic team. As a company dedicated to making design accessible to all, we are looking for someone who shares our passion and is excited about driving innovation in the field. , Figma helps entire product teams , create, test, and ship better designs, together. In...

  • Manager, Software Engineering

    Found in: Jooble US O C2 - 2 weeks ago


    San Francisco, CA, United States Figma Full time

    Server Platform is at the core of Figma’s infrastructure foundation! This area owns the foundational layer of infrastructure that underpins all other infrastructure and application services at Figma. The Foundation team under Server Platform is Infrastructure's infrastructure. This team enables the efficient operation and rapid development of reliable...

  • Signal Processing Engineer

    Found in: beBee jobs US - 2 weeks ago


    Belmont, United States ZaiNar Full time

    ABOUT USAt ZaiNar, we're leveraging patented innovations using software-defined radios and advanced signal processing to build revolutionary new products in Positioning, Navigation, and Timing. Our imaginative team has developed the world's most precise network time synchronization and distribution capabilities – wirelessly syncing to sub-nanosecond...

  • Manager, Software Development Engineering

    Found in: Jooble US O C2 - 3 days ago


    Beverly Hills, CA, United States Ritchie Bros. Full time

    The Manager, Software Engineer supports our line of business operations by architecting, leading, and collaborating with developers to produce full stack solutions using modern frameworks and technologies, managing the practice in accordance with industry and Rouse standards of software engineering.Architect, design, develop, debug, and deploy scalable,...